Guinea entry requirements for Argentina passport holders
Argentina passport holders must get an eVisa before traveling to Guinea. Apply online ahead of your trip. This rule is in effect for 2026.
Entry requirements
| Requirement | Details | Status |
|---|---|---|
| eVisa application Apply before departure | Apply for a Guinea eVisa at the official government portal. Processing takes 3–5 business days. Print the approval letter and carry it with your passport to present at immigration.Apply for eVisa | Required |
| Valid passport Must cover entire stay | Your passport must be valid for at least 6 months beyond your intended departure date from Guinea. Airlines check this before boarding. | Required |
| Return or onward ticket Proof of exit | Immigration officers routinely ask for a confirmed return or onward flight ticket. Have a printed copy or digital version ready on your phone. | Required |
| Proof of accommodation Hotel booking or invitation letter | Have a hotel reservation or a letter from your host in Guinea ready. Immigration may ask for it, especially if you arrive without a clear itinerary. | Recommended |
| Proof of funds Show you can support yourself | Carry cash (USD or EUR) or a bank statement showing at least $500 for short stays. ATMs are scarce outside Conakry. | Recommended |

| Service | Cost |
|---|---|
| eVisa (single entry)Standard fee for tourist eVisa, payable online. | ~$80 USD (approx. 80 USD) |
| eVisa (multiple entry)For multiple entries within validity period. | ~$150 USD (approx. 150 USD) |
| Overstay fine per dayPenalty for overstaying visa validity. | ~$10 USD per day (max cap ~$500 USD) |

Transiting through Guinea
Transit visa is not required for Argentina passport holders transiting through Guinea if staying airside and not passing through immigration.
